Boiler Leak Repair across Cardiff

Water leaking from or around your boiler should never be ignored — it can damage your home, cause electrical faults, and lead to dangerous corrosion inside the appliance. Our Gas Safe registered engineers across Cardiff find and fix boiler leaks quickly, isolating the source on the same visit wherever possible. Boiler leaks have several typical causes: a faulty pressure relief valve (PRV) discharging because system pressure is too high, corroded internal pipework or fittings, a failed pump seal, a cracked heat exchanger, or a perished rubber seal on the pump or auto air vent. The location of the drip tells us a great deal — water from the bottom of the casing, from a copper pipe joint, or from the outside discharge pipe each points to a different fault. We never simply mop up and leave; we trace the leak to its source so the repair lasts. Where a heat exchanger has failed on an older boiler, we give honest advice on repair versus replacement so you can make an informed decision. Signs you need boiler leak repair help

  • Water pooling underneath or around the base of the boiler casing
  • Damp patches, staining, or dripping on pipework connected to the boiler
  • Boiler pressure rising too high then water discharging from the outside overflow pipe
  • Rust or corrosion visible on the boiler casing, fittings, or nearby pipes
  • A drop in system pressure that returns whenever you top the system up
  • Visible limescale streaks where water has dried after escaping repeatedly

Our process

  1. 1.
    Make Safe & Isolate

    We isolate the water and, where appropriate, the electrical supply to the boiler to stop further leakage and protect your property before investigating.

  2. 2.
    Locate the Source

    We trace the leak precisely — distinguishing between a faulty pressure relief valve, a pump seal, corroded pipework, a heat exchanger crack, or a loose fitting.

  3. 3.
    Fixed-Price Repair

    We confirm the fault and quote a fixed price before starting. Common repairs — replacing the PRV, pump seal, auto air vent, or a corroded section of pipe — are completed on the first visit.

  4. 4.
    Pressure Test & Check

    We refill and re-pressurise the system, run the boiler, and check for any further leaks before confirming the repair is complete and the appliance is operating safely.

Boiler Leak Repair — frequently asked questions

Is a leaking boiler dangerous?

A leaking boiler should be treated as urgent. Water near electrical components can cause short circuits, and ongoing leaks corrode internal parts and can affect safe operation. Switch the boiler off, isolate the water supply if you can, and call a Gas Safe engineer. Do not attempt internal repairs yourself.

Why is water coming from the pipe outside my house near the boiler?

That is usually the pressure relief valve (PRV) discharge pipe. It releases water when system pressure climbs too high, which often points to a faulty PRV or a failed expansion vessel. Our engineers diagnose and repair the underlying cause rather than just the symptom.

Can a boiler leak be repaired or will I need a new boiler?

Most leaks — valves, seals, fittings, and pipework — are straightforward repairs. A cracked heat exchanger on an older boiler can be costly, so we give honest advice comparing the repair cost against a replacement so you can decide what makes sense for your home.
